A minor power of attorney form enables a parent or legal guardian to grant another individual full decision-making authority for their child. These forms do not require specific reasons for the transfer of power but must include a start and end date and may need formal authorization. They are commonly utilized when a parent is unable to care for their child due to illness, business trips, vacations, military duties, or other circumstances requiring a trusted individual. Not intended for long-term use, these forms are generally valid for six months to a year. Parents or guardians should choose caregivers with close connections to both the child and the family, and requirements may vary by state.
